Kate Middleton is serving up style at Wimbledon 2026.
The Princess of Wales stepped out at the penultimate day of the Wimbledon Tennis Championships in London July 11, sporting a head-turning crimson dress.
Indeed, the 44-year-old looked regal in red at the women’s singles final as she donned a belted Roland Mouret dress, which featured a V-cut neckline and fit-and-flare skirt.
To accessorize, she opted for dainty jewelry and nude heels.
“An unforgettable Women’s Final at @wimbledon,” Kate—who was accompanied by her mother Carole Middleton at the tournament—wrote on her and William’s official Instagram page following the outing. “Two outstanding performances. Congratulations Linda Nosková on a remarkable Wimbledon Championship!”
But the event wouldn’t mark Kate’s first Wimbledon outing this year. After all, she also made a surprise appearance at the tournament July 2, where she handed out tickets to excited tennis fans.
For the occasion, Kate aced yet another fashion moment as she wore a bright blue pantsuit with a white top underneath. To top off her winning look, the royal rocked brown heels and a statement ponytail.
